My medal is an answer to my critics: Dutee Chand
On July 10, 23-year-old Dutee clocked 11.32 seconds to clinch the gold at the World University Games in Naples, thus becoming only the second Indian sprinter to win a gold in an international event after Hima Das.

Under-20 World Athletics: Hima Das becomes first Indian woman to badge Gold in 400m track event
Hima Das created history on Thursday as she won India’s first ever track gold medal at the IAAF World Under-20 Athletics Championships in Finland. Hima recorded a time of 51.46 seconds in the 400m race. Das is the first Indian track athlete to have won a medal in the history[Read More…]
